CL Editor Carlton Hargro and Nsenga Burton, author of our weekly column The N Word, are set to be presented with honors by the Urban League of Central Carolinas at the group’s 2008 Leadership Awards Ceremony on Feb. 2.
Burton and Hargro — along with promoter Michael Kitchen and Pride magazine publisher Torrey Feimster — are being recognized because of their “commitment to professional and personal development, philanthropic engagements and in some cases community activism.”
The event (to be held from 9 p.m. to 2 a.m. at Grand Central, 1000 Central Ave.) is open to the public and will feature a live performance by soul vocalist Goapele.
